Carol W. Elrod

June 26, 1947 — February 4, 2012

CAROL W. ELROD, age 64, of Mount Airy, Georgia, passed away on Saturday, February 4, 2012, at Heritage Healthcare of Toccoa. Mrs. Elrod was born on June 26, 1947, in Thomasville, North Carolina, to the late Jerry David and Rachel Blalock Ward. She was also preceded in death by her brother, Steven Ward. Mrs. Elrod graduated from Brenau University in Gainesville, Georgia with a Bachelors Degree in Nursing. She was a retired registered nurse and Assistant Director of Nursing at Stephens County Hospital with twenty-two and a half years of service. Mrs. Elrod was also employed with the Northeast Georgia Medical Center and the Habersham County Medical Center where she was the Director of Nursing. She was a lifetime member of the Ladies Auxiliary of the Grant Reeves VFW Post #7720. Mrs. Elrod was also a member of the Georgia Nurses Association and the Camp Creek Baptist Church.
